Exchange Disaster recovery – Steps for Disaster recovery

Disaster recovery is a scenario in which you have to restore you Exchange server as will as
Windows 2003 server. Disaster recovery is a final point of restoration of Exchange server. In
disaster recovery the entire Exchange server with Windows 2003 server is rebuilt.

Summary to perform disaster recovery

• Reinstall Windows 2003 server
• Restore Windows 2003 system state
• Install Exchange server 2003 with /DisasterRecovery parameter
• Restore Exchange database from backup
• Replay logs files.

Step – I (Installation of Windows Server 2003)

The first steps for disaster recovery is to reinstall Windows Server 2003. The server must be
installed from the same CD or media and must be installed in same partition with same computer
name, IP address, Folder name, etc.

Step – II (Restoration of System State)

The next step is to restore system state of Windows Server 2003. You must restore Windows
Server 2003 latest system state from backup media using NTbackup program.

Step – III (Install Exchange Server 2003 with DiasterRecovery)

The third step is to install exchange server with /DisasterRecovery option with setup.exe. The
/DisasterRecovery option installs Exchange Server 2003 so that you can rebuild your Exchange
Server as it was before. Before using /Disaster recovery you must install all the requirement for
Exchange Server. /Forestprep and /Domainprep also must be used.

Step – VI (Restore Exchange Database)

The fourth and the most important step is to restore Exchange database or stores from backup
media using NTbackup program.

Step – V (Replay logs files)

The final step after restoring the Exchange databases is to replay the logs files. After replaying
the logs files your Exchange Server is now ready to use.
